Service IA : Suggérer une solution à un problème d'inspection de code

Description du service

Le service IA "Suggérer une solution à un problème d'inspection de code" propose des implémentations alternatives ou des solutions ciblées pour les problèmes identifiés lors des inspections ou des revues de code. Lorsque Visual Expert détecte des anomalies potentielles, ce service IA suggère des alternatives robustes et maintenables, conformes aux bonnes pratiques. Il aide les développeurs à traiter efficacement les problèmes identifiés, afin d'améliorer la fiabilité et la qualité de leur logiciel.

Comment l'utiliser

Le service "Suggérer une solution à un problème d'inspection de code" peut être utilisé de la façon suivante :

Depuis les résultats de l'inspection de code

  1. Connectez-vous à Visual Expert WEB.
  2. Accédez à l'espace de travail Documentation.
  3. Parcourez les résultats de l'inspection de code et identifiez un problème nécessitant une correction.
  4. Sélectionnez le segment de code problématique.
  5. Activez le service IA Suggérer une solution directement depuis les résultats de l'inspection.
  6. Visual Expert proposera une ou plusieurs implémentations ou solutions alternatives, en détaillant clairement les corrections recommandées.

VE AI - Macro Solution potentielle

Depuis l'espace de travail Documentation

  1. Connectez-vous à Visual Expert WEB.
  2. Ouvrez l'espace de travail Documentation et sélectionnez l'objet de code inspecté.
  3. Dans la section Inspection du code, cliquez pour lancer le service IA Suggérer une solution.
  4. Visual Expert génère des suggestions concrètes pour résoudre les problèmes d'inspection mis en évidence.

Cas d'usage

Ce service IA est typiquement utilisé dans les situations suivantes :

Résolution rapide des problèmes

Accélérer le processus de remédiation après les inspections de code en fournissant rapidement des solutions bien définies.

Respect des bonnes pratiques

S'assurer que les corrections proposées sont conformes aux normes de codage établies et aux bonnes pratiques du secteur.

Apprentissage et transfert de connaissances

Fournir des exemples concrets de solutions efficaces, pour soutenir la montée en compétences continue de l'équipe.

Exemple

Visual Expert peut inspecter automatiquement votre code pour identifier des problèmes liés à la sécurité, la fiabilité, la maintenabilité et d'autres critères de qualité.

Dans cet exemple, une instruction UPDATE contient une expression complexe, difficile à comprendre et à maintenir.

VE AI - Résultat d'inspection de code

Visual Expert peut alors proposer une solution :

  • Il explique les principales modifications à apporter pour résoudre le problème.
  • Il génère une version améliorée du code.
  • Il insère des commentaires dans le code pour vous aider à comprendre et valider les modifications proposées.
VE AI - Macro Solution potentielle
VE AI - Macro Solution potentielle

 

En savoir plus sur Visual Expert AI